Overview of Live In Superintendent

A Live-In Superintendent is a professional who resides within a residential or commercial property to oversee its maintenance and management. This role typically involves a range of responsibilities, including ensuring the property is well-maintained, addressing tenant concerns, and managing any on-site staff. The Superintendent often serves as the primary point of contact for tenants and is responsible for enforcing property rules and regulations. This position requires a blend of technical skills, such as knowledge of building systems and maintenance procedures, as well as interpersonal skills to effectively communicate with tenants and staff.
The Live-In Superintendent role is crucial in maintaining the smooth operation of the property. They are often required to be on-call 24/7, as they may need to respond to emergencies or urgent maintenance issues at any time. This role also involves administrative tasks, such as keeping records of maintenance activities and managing budgets. The Superintendent must be proactive in identifying potential issues and addressing them before they become major problems, ensuring the property remains in optimal condition.

About Live In Superintendent Resume

A Live-In Superintendent resume should effectively highlight the candidate's experience and skills in property management and maintenance. It should include a summary of qualifications that demonstrates the candidate's ability to handle the responsibilities of the role, such as experience in managing staff, handling tenant relations, and performing maintenance tasks. The resume should also detail any relevant certifications or training, such as HVAC or electrical work, that would be beneficial in the role.
In addition to technical skills, the resume should emphasize the candidate's interpersonal and communication skills. The ability to effectively communicate with tenants, staff, and property owners is crucial in this role. The resume should also highlight any experience with administrative tasks, such as budget management and record-keeping, as these are important aspects of the Live-In Superintendent's responsibilities.

Introduction to Live In Superintendent Resume Skills

The Live-In Superintendent resume skills section should focus on the technical and interpersonal skills required for the role. Technical skills may include knowledge of building systems, such as plumbing, electrical, and HVAC, as well as experience with maintenance and repair tasks. The skills section should also highlight any relevant certifications or training, such as OSHA certification or experience with specific maintenance software.
Interpersonal skills are equally important in this role, as the Superintendent must effectively communicate with tenants, staff, and property owners. The skills section should emphasize the candidate's ability to handle conflict resolution, manage staff, and maintain positive tenant relations. Additionally, the candidate's ability to work independently and manage their time effectively is crucial in this role, as they may need to handle multiple tasks and responsibilities simultaneously.
